cancel
Showing results for 
Search instead for 
Did you mean: 

Why ALTER TABLE MODIFY COLUMN DOES NOT FUNCTION in IQ

Former Member
0 Kudos

We needed to modify a numeric column in a table from numeric (11,2) to numeric(18,8), to do this we had to:

- create a new table

- loa dthe data from old table

-Rename the new table to old name.

We could have naturally create a new column in the table and copy the data and rename the column, but we did not want to chnage the order of the columns.

I am trying to understand the technical reasons behind the inexistence of MODIFY column where one want to modify data type in IQ, while it should be easir in IQ dans in ASE. My question is why modify coulmn in Sybase IQ is not working? what are the technical reasons for it?

Taghi

Accepted Solutions (0)

Answers (3)

Answers (3)

RolandKramer
Active Contributor
0 Kudos

Hello

Did you had a look to the latest changes in IQ 16.1?

https://help.sap.com/viewer/a8955ad084f210159c929ca62a38bfde/16.1.4.2/en-US

Best Regards Roland

Former Member
0 Kudos

I have also run into this problem. I am running IQ 16.0 sp1. I wanted to increase the number of characters in one of the columns so I have to create a new column, copy the data, delete the old column then rename the new column.

Is there any reason the MODIFY function is not implemented in IQ?

rafaelbahia
Explorer
0 Kudos

Same problem here. Anyone knows of any plans to implement this feature? Running SAP IQ/16.0.110.2461/10487/P/sp11.09

Former Member
0 Kudos

IQ version:

'Sybase IQ/15.4.0.3014/120310/P/ESD 1/Sun_x64/OS 5.10/64bit/2012-03-10 11:23:59'